Therapy can be costly or otherwise, relying on where you choose care or whom you see. Know your protection alternatives and budget plan before making a decision where to look for a specialist. If you have medical insurance, your insurance provider will commonly offer a directory site of protected therapists on their web site. However, keep in mind that repayment often functions in a different way for mental health and wellness carriers than medical doctors.
Depending upon your state's licensure legislations and your insurance coverage, you may be covered to see a specialist that lives out-of-state, as long as that supplier is accredited in the state where you live. Get in touch with your insurance provider. If you've exhausted your in-network options, you may intend to think about paying out-of-pocket.
The full price of a fifty-minute therapy session with a specialist in personal practice is usually in between $100 and $200 or higher, depending on your place. App-based therapy service providers get on the lower end of out-of-pocket options. The preferred app BetterHelp deals memberships from $60-$90 per week, relying on your place.

If you're receiving complimentary treatment, Nguyen notes, you still have a say when it concerns selecting a specialist. Request for information regarding the various service providers readily available and choose the one that feels like the most effective fit. If you are used, another totally free choice worth discovering is if your workplace provides an EAP, or worker aid program.
Locate information about it in your employee onboarding records or on the internet benefits website. If you don't see that info, it can still deserve asking your personnels department if there is an EAP available to you. Now that you understand the ordinary of the land cost-wise, begin hunting.
